Output 76239ae30204a2ec0199e5de915fac1d6cce7849c2ce1c3c4e0ae25cb677c5dc:0

value
58159890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8903d8951f78da7f5e163f4da34764554594c452 OP_EQUAL
address
MLPdQwKxjFQZEQLvJPHfRCaSqqxwvsDh25
transaction
76239ae30204a2ec0199e5de915fac1d6cce7849c2ce1c3c4e0ae25cb677c5dc
spent
true